Body
Origins and Family
Mary Talbot, Countess of Shrewsbury was born on 1556[2]. Her father was William Cavendish[6]. Her mother was Bess of Hardwick[7].
Personal Life
Among Mary Talbot, Countess of Shrewsbury's spouses was Gilbert Talbot, 7th Earl of Shrewsbury[8]. Children include Mary Herbert, Countess of Pembroke[9], 1594–1649[25], of Kingdom of England[26]; Alethea Howard, Countess of Arundel[10], an art collector[27], 1585–1654[28], of Kingdom of England[29]; George Talbot[11], 1573–1577[30], of Kingdom of England[31]; John Talbot[12], 1583–1583[32], of Kingdom of England[33]; and Elizabeth Grey[13], a writer[34], 1581–1651[35], of Kingdom of England[36].
Death and Burial
Mary Talbot, Countess of Shrewsbury died on 1632[3]. She is buried at Sheffield Cathedral[5].
